Question 1: Which HVAC system type distributes conditioned air through a network of ducts and vents throughout a home?
- Hydronic radiant system
- Forced-air system (Correct answer)
- Baseboard electric system
- Mini-split ductless system
Correct answer: Forced-air system
A forced-air system uses a furnace or air handler to heat or cool air and distribute it through ducts to registers in each room.
Question 2: A residential lot described as having a 'flag' configuration means the lot:
- Is rectangular with street frontage on two sides
- Has a narrow access strip leading to a larger buildable area set back from the street (Correct answer)
- Is wider at the rear than at the street
- Is a triangular corner lot
Correct answer: Has a narrow access strip leading to a larger buildable area set back from the street
A flag lot has a narrow strip of land (the 'pole') providing street access, with a larger buildable area (the 'flag') set back from the road.
Question 3: What does 'R-value' measure when describing insulation in a property?
- The reflectivity of exterior surfaces to solar heat
- The thermal resistance of insulation to heat flow (Correct answer)
- The fire resistance rating of wall assemblies
- The moisture vapor permeability of building materials
Correct answer: The thermal resistance of insulation to heat flow
R-value measures a material's resistance to heat flow; higher R-values indicate better insulating performance.
Question 4: When an appraiser describes a home as having a 'split-level' design, what does this mean?
- The home has one story with a vaulted ceiling in the main area
- The home has floors staggered at half-level intervals, typically with three or more levels (Correct answer)
- The home has a main floor and a fully finished basement only
- The home is divided into two separate living units
Correct answer: The home has floors staggered at half-level intervals, typically with three or more levels
A split-level home has floors offset by half a story from each other, creating typically three or four distinct levels connected by short stair runs.
Question 5: In property description, 'orientation' refers to:
- The legal status of the deed
- The positioning of the structure on the lot relative to compass directions (Correct answer)
- The number of bedrooms facing the street
- The zoning classification of the parcel
Correct answer: The positioning of the structure on the lot relative to compass directions
Orientation describes how the structure is positioned on the lot in relation to the cardinal directions, which affects solar gain, views, and energy efficiency.
Question 6: Which roofing material is made from fired clay or concrete shaped into interlocking curved or flat tiles and is common in Mediterranean-style homes?
- Asphalt composition shingles
- Tile roofing (clay or concrete) (Correct answer)
- Wood shake shingles
- Standing seam metal roofing
Correct answer: Tile roofing (clay or concrete)
Clay or concrete tile roofing is durable, heavy, and distinctive to Mediterranean, Spanish, and Mission architectural styles.
Question 7: A property description notes the home has 'balloon framing.' This construction method is characterized by:
- Prefabricated panels assembled on-site
- Continuous wall studs running from the sill plate to the roof line without a second-floor platform (Correct answer)
- Short wall studs stacked floor by floor with a platform at each level
- Steel stud framing throughout
Correct answer: Continuous wall studs running from the sill plate to the roof line without a second-floor platform
Balloon framing uses continuous studs that run the full height of the building from foundation to roof, a method largely replaced by platform (stick) framing after the mid-20th century.
